
晶片卡的種類
1.Memory卡-加密卡 晶片機制 Main Memory Read Security Memory Protect Bit
晶片特性 讀取時不需要卡片密碼,僅寫入時需要軟體撰寫時,必須依照卡機來撰寫
軟體支援的配套 IC卡應用軟體 IC卡呼叫範例 可專案提供客製化 製卡時可依照客戶需求寫入資料
常用的晶片 SLE4442 512Byte SLE4428 1KByte
適用範圍與專案 小額儲值消費 瓦斯卡、電源卡、電玩卡..等 非高機密的身分驗證
2.CPU卡-接觸式 晶片種類 Java Card Native Card
晶片特性 卡片本身有運算處理的能力 因Windows作業系統有提供Smart Card的標準API,因此開發時不需 考慮卡機,直接透過作業系統對卡片做存取。
晶片特色 晶片可設置多個Key,每個Key可以設置不同的權限與功能。 晶片Authen Key驗證,安全性高。 多企業的結合(DF專案檔)。
軟體支援 可依照客戶需求協助規劃卡片。 協助企業開發介面軟體。
適用範圍與專案 電子錢包(7-11) EMV晶片信用卡 晶片金融卡 One Time Password(OTP) 網際網路的應用
3.非接觸式-Mifare卡 晶片機制 1K晶片中有16個區段(sector),每個區段有4個集合(block),每個集合16個Byte。
驗證機制 每一個區段(sector)的第四個集合(block)儲存該區段的密碼,每個 區段有屬於自己的PinA與PinB,通過密碼PinA的驗證才可讀寫該區 段。 PinB可用於身分的驗證,用來加強驗證,但是通過PinB並無法取得 卡片任何權限。
晶片特色 卡片安全性中等(攻擊保護)。 存取晶片的設備價格較高。 軟體要靠卡機所提供的API來撰寫。 不論讀寫都必須先通過PinA。
應用範圍 身份認證(如校園卡、門禁卡等)。 電子錢包(安全性較Memory卡高)。 倉儲物料管理。
|
|